#a3ca30 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a3ca30 is composed of 63.9% red, 79.2%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.2%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 75.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 49%. #a3ca30 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ff60 with #479500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#a3ca30 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a3ca30 has RGB values of R:163, G:202,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 10734128.

Hex triplet a3ca30 #a3ca30
RGB Decimal 163, 202, 48 rgb(163,202,48)
RGB Percent 63.9, 79.2, 18.8 rgb(63.9%,79.2%,18.8%)
CMYK 19, 0, 76, 21
HSL 75.2°, 61.6, 49 hsl(75.2,61.6%,49%)
HSV (or HSB) 75.2°, 76.2, 79.2
Web Safe 99cc33 #99cc33
CIE-LAB 76.217, -33.201, 67.114
XYZ 36.758, 50.241, 10.557
xyY 0.377, 0.515, 50.241
CIE-LCH 76.217, 74.877, 116.322
CIE-LUV 76.217, -18.803, 80.967
Hunter-Lab 70.881, -31.473, 40.786
Binary 10100011, 11001010, 00110000

Shades and Tints of #a3ca30

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0c03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a3ca30

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7d7d is the less saturated color, while #b6f00a is the most saturated one.
